Thatto Heath railway station is located in the Thatto Heath area of St Helens, Merseyside, England. It is situated on the electrified Merseytravel Liverpool to Wigan City Line, 9+3⁄4 miles northeast of Liverpool. Thatto Heath railway station is situated 1,500 feet north of The York.

Eccleston Park railway station serves the Eccleston Park area of Prescot, Merseyside, England. It is situated on the electrified Merseytravel Liverpool to Wigan City Line, 8+3⁄4 miles northeast of Liverpool Lime Street. Eccleston Park railway station is situated 1 mile west of The York.

St John the Evangelist, Ravenhead is a Church of England parish church which serves the parish of Ravenhead in St Helens, England. It is one of the over 200 parishes which together form the Anglican Diocese of Liverpool. St John the Evangelist is situated 3,300 feet north of The York.

Rainhill is a village and civil parish in the Metropolitan Borough of St Helens, Merseyside, England. The population at the 2011 census was 10,853. Historically part of Lancashire, Rainhill was a township in the ecclesiastical parish of Prescot and hundred of West Derby.

Whiston is a town and civil parish within the Metropolitan Borough of Knowsley in Merseyside, England. It is located 8 miles east of Liverpool. The population was 13,629 in 2001, increasing to 14,263 in 2011. Whiston is situated 1½ miles southwest of The York.

St Helens is a town in Merseyside in England, 14 miles northeast of Liverpool. It was historically part of Lancashire, but in 1974 became a separate metropolitan borough.
